  • Responsibility
    •    Carrying out commissioning of MWM gas engine gensets and MWM scope of supply
    •    Carrying out and managing repairs and maintenance of engines and gensets for customers
    •    Optimization of engine and plant operation
    •    Independent travel and work planning
    •    Preparation of repair, maintenance and commissioning reports, as well as trip accounting
    •    Troubleshooting via remote access or on site
    •    Commissioning supervision at the customer's site
    •    Customer training for operating the system on site
    •    Conducting seminars/training courses for Caterpillar employees, service partners and end customers (mechanical and electrical)
    •    Qualification and certification of seminar participants
    •    Independent development and definition of training content and seminar documents
    •    Responsibility for the design of the classrooms and the training workshop
    Requirements 
    •    Completed training as a mechatronics engineer / electrician or similar and preferably several years of experience in engine service and commissioning
    •    Completed further training as a technician / industrial foreman or similar desirable
    •    Experience in the realization and coordination of technical problems - handling of several parallel tasks
    •    Willingness to travel >50% (worldwide)
    •    Very good written and spoken English skills
    •    High level of commitment, initiative and ability to work in a team
    •    Independent and autonomous way of working
